Unusual Sounds



If your heatpump is making uncommon sounds, maybe an indication that something is amiss. Typically, a well-functioning heat pump ought to run silently, so any type of odd audios could suggest an issue.

One typical noise to pay attention for is a grinding or screeching sound, which may suggest that there are concerns with the electric motor bearings or belt. If you listen to rattling or shaking noises, maybe as a result of loose components within the system that require tightening up.

Hissing audios could suggest a cooling agent leak, which is a serious concern that requires instant interest from a specialist technician. Standing out or banging noises could be an indicator of filthy or clogged ductwork, creating air movement constraints.

Ignoring these unusual noises can cause further damage and possibly costly repair work down the line. For that reason, it's crucial to attend to any unknown noises immediately by getting in touch with a certified cooling and heating professional to detect and fix the issue prior to it intensifies.

Boosted Power Expenses



During the optimal cold weather, you may have noticed a significant increase in your home power bills. If your heat pump isn't working successfully, it could be the offender behind these intensifying prices. When a heat pump is in need of fixing, it often functions more challenging to keep the desired temperature level in your house, causing enhanced energy intake and greater bills.

One common reason for raised energy bills is an unclean or clogged up filter in your heatpump system. An unclean filter limits air flow, causing your heatpump to function more difficult and make use of more power to warm or cool your home efficiently.

In addition, cooling agent leakages, defective parts, or an aging system can all contribute to minimized efficiency and greater power use.

If you've discovered an unexpected spike in your power expenses without a matching rise in usage, it's important to have your heat pump examined by a professional. Resolving any type of issues quickly can't just help lower your energy expenses but likewise avoid further damage to your heatpump system.
